Tencent released a full-stack capability architecture for the automotive industry, helping the development of "global intelligence" in automobiles

author:Kōko Kōnen

On April 24, on the eve of the Beijing Auto Show, at the "2024 TIME DAY Tencent Smart Mobility Technology Open Day", Tencent released the "Global Intelligence" solution for the automotive industry, covering five core scenarios, including automotive R&D, production, marketing, service, and enterprise collaboration. At the same time, Tencent released an upgrade plan in smart car cloud, smart cockpit, and going overseas.

Dowson Tang, Senior Executive Vice President of Tencent Group and CEO of Cloud & Smart Industry Business Group, said, "Tencent is committed to being a 'digital assistant' and 'ecological co-builder' for the upgrading of the automotive industry. On the one hand, Tencent continues to consolidate its core technical capabilities such as cloud and graph to build a solid foundation for the intelligent development of automobiles. On the other hand, we are also working with upstream and downstream partners in the industry chain to actively explore the innovative application of cutting-edge technologies such as AI large models in various scenarios of the automotive industry, so as to drive the development of 'new intelligence' in the automotive industry with AI." ”

At present, Tencent has provided cloud services for more than 100 car companies and mobility technology companies, of which more than 30 have used Tencent's overseas cloud services. By the end of this year, Tencent's smart car products will be installed in more than 15 million vehicles.

The large-scale model "global intelligence" solution for the automotive industry covers the five core scenarios of "research, production, cooperation, sales and service".

At the conference, Tencent released the "Global Intelligence" solution for the automotive industry, which has been applied in five core scenarios: automotive R&D, production, marketing, service, and enterprise collaborative office. Zhong Xuedan, Vice President of Tencent Smart Mobility and Head of Tencent Smart Mobility, introduced that Tencent's automotive industry model is being applied to more than 10 automotive industry partners such as Changan, GAC, FAW Toyota, Dongfeng Lantu, and Yiche.

For example, in the R&D process, Tencent Cloud's AI code assistant can help software engineers write code, supplement code, diagnose, and test code, and improve R&D efficiency for autonomous driving. In a pilot for an enterprise customer, the AI code assistant helped improve its overall developer efficiency by 7%.

In the production process, large models can help optimize the process design of automobiles, and at the same time, the "transparent factory" based on digital twins and AI technology can intelligently analyze production data to help optimize production line layout and process flow. In terms of enterprise office, Tencent Lexiang AI assistant allows employees to quickly search in the complex enterprise database, and with the help of the induction ability of large models, they can obtain conclusions in minutes. Tencent Meeting's AI assistant has intelligent capabilities such as automatic summarization of meeting content and meeting management. In addition, the large model can also effectively improve the ability to identify financial risks in the automotive field, help car companies actively identify various black and gray industry organizations, and defend against malicious loan fraud.

In the marketing and sales process, with the help of Tencent's AIGC and multi-modal capabilities, car companies can efficiently respond to the complex and ever-changing new media marketing environment. For example, digital sapiens sell cars live broadcasts, and intelligently generate posters and videos and other publicity materials. In the service process, the new generation of Tencent Qidian intelligent customer service is trained and fine-tuned based on the large model of the automotive industry, which can provide more professional answers to difficult questions about car use and maintenance, and solve the problems of insufficient service experience and unfamiliar products of customer service personnel.

In the in-vehicle service scenario, Tencent's intelligent cockpit solution TAI 5.0 has launched a large cockpit model, which is based on the mixed element general model, and adds professional data fine-tuning and task training in the automotive industry, bringing users a human-like intelligent partner and answering high-level tasks more accurately and meticulously. According to Sun Jue, general manager of Tencent's smart travel intelligent cockpit, based on Tencent's leading APP Agent (intelligent agent) capabilities, under the mature process, it only takes one week to learn and proficiently use hundreds of applications or applets, and there is no need for API to achieve in-depth voice interaction with on-board applets and APPs, which can fully understand the user's intention, replace the user's intelligent operation of various complex applications, and improve service efficiency.

It provides a full-stack large-scale model capability base to help car companies innovate and improve efficiency

Tencent provides the automotive industry with a full-stack large model capability base from models, computing power, AI engineering platforms to AI applications, helping to open up the "last mile" of large model applications.

Tencent released a full-stack capability architecture for the automotive industry, helping the development of "global intelligence" in automobiles

Tencent's full-stack capability matrix for the automotive industry model

In terms of models, Tencent Cloud's automotive industry model, based on the full-link self-developed hybrid model, adds massive professional data of the automotive industry to pre-training, fine-tuning vertical tasks in the automotive field, and reinforcement learning. In terms of performance, Tencent Cloud's large model for the automotive industry has achieved industry-leading results in terms of Chinese reading comprehension (COT), end-to-end Q&A, and automotive industry-related tasks.

At the computing base layer, Tencent provides high-performance, high-bandwidth, and low-latency computing base support for large models in the automotive industry. The new generation of HCC high-performance computing cluster, which supports 100,000 GPUs and is one of the most powerful large model computing clusters in China, can train large models with trillions of parameters in four days at the earliest, and can also be fully applied in scenarios such as autonomous driving and simulation. Tencent's self-developed Xingmai network brings the industry's highest 3.2 Tbit/s communication bandwidth to the new generation of clusters, enabling ultra-large computing power clusters to maintain excellent communication overhead ratio and throughput performance, and GPU utilization increased by 40%. At the same time, through Tencent's self-developed training and inference framework, car companies can save 50% of the computing cost when training hundreds of billions of large models.

At the AI engineering platform layer, Tencent provides a set of easy-to-use and practical tool chains that cover the entire life cycle of large models, reduce the difficulty of large model training and fine-tuning, and improve R&D efficiency. For example, Tencent Cloud's TI platform's industry large model fine-tuning solution can help model developers and algorithm engineers solve data processing problems in one stop, pre-set 140 datasets of different types of large model fine-tuning task scenarios, and build a complete pipeline covering data processing links such as data cleaning, prompt optimization, data filtering, and data augmentation, which can help customers quickly prepare high-quality fine-tuned data. Tencent Cloud's large model knowledge engine can comprehensively process complex enterprise documents, perform document parsing, reasoning, and generation more efficiently, and significantly improve the end-to-end Q&A effect. With the help of Tencent Cloud's large-scale model knowledge engine, the Q&A accuracy of an automaker's car assistant has increased from 35% to 84%.

The intelligent vehicle cloud and light map solutions have been upgraded to improve the efficiency and quality of autonomous driving mass production

Zhong Xiangping, Vice President of Tencent and President of Tencent Smart Transportation and Mobility, said that Tencent adheres to the strategy of "vehicle-cloud integration and cloud-based map", and has continuously expanded the scope of cooperation with the automotive industry and deepened its business depth. As autonomous driving enters the stage of large-scale mass production, Tencent Smart Car Cloud has undergone a new upgrade to meet new challenges such as business continuity and cost.

First of all, with millions of smart cars spread across the country, the demand for real-time vehicle-cloud interaction, data recycling, and large-scale high-frequency OTA has put forward higher requirements for business continuity. In terms of basic network, Tencent Cloud Networking Service relies on Tencent's global backbone network to help car companies establish service nodes around the world, providing more stable and high-quality services for local intelligent connected vehicles and users nearby, and providing multiple SLA guarantee levels to meet different business data transmission needs. In terms of zone cloud, Tencent is the first in the industry to open a dual-cloud zone in East China and North China, which can flexibly support remote disaster recovery and provide basic support for the business continuity of intelligent driving based on the configuration of remote active-active vehicles. In terms of security assurance, Tencent's industry-leading security products such as iOA zero trust security management, secure data lake, and Xcheck application security detection tool provide comprehensive security protection for the R&D, testing, and operation of autonomous driving, ensuring business continuity.

Second, Tencent Smart Vehicle Cloud provides a full range of cost reduction and efficiency improvement solutions, from direct cost reduction of basic resources, to comprehensive cost reduction through architecture and solution optimization, to efficiency improvement in AI R&D, data mining and other fields, helping customers achieve comprehensive cost reduction. Tencent's autonomous driving simulation system, TAD Sim, has launched a proprietary cloud version, relying on Tencent's compliant cloud services to solve the pain points of long construction cycle and high maintenance cost of privatized cloud simulation projects. TAD Sim can also provide a massive library of more than 1,000 realistic high-precision maps of different road features, as well as a library of more than 2,000 logical scenarios, providing customers with convenient, efficient and ready-to-use solutions.

At the same time, Tencent has also launched a light map solution, which improves the assisted driving experience through SD navigation maps or HD Air light and high-precision maps, and supports ordinary highway applications nationwide. For example, Tencent helped Yuanrong Qixing create the industry's first high-end intelligent driving mass production solution that uses only navigation map data, and has achieved stable operation in complex urban areas.

Liu Shuquan, vice president of Tencent Smart Mobility, said that Tencent has provided autonomous driving cloud services for NIO, Mercedes-Benz, Bosch, NVIDIA and other companies. On the same day, Tencent Cloud also announced that it had signed strategic cooperation agreements with WeRide, Black Sesame Intelligence, Zhixing Technology and other enterprises to jointly create leading intelligent driving solutions.

In addition, Tencent Auto's overseas solutions have also been newly upgraded, helping Chinese automakers efficiently deploy overseas digital infrastructure and flexibly access and enrich overseas local ecosystems through core capabilities such as globally integrated cloud services and overseas smart cockpit solutions. According to Shen Pei, general manager of Tencent's smart mobility strategy, Tencent Cloud helped GAC Aion quickly deploy digital infrastructure for Southeast Asia, and completed the mass production of the Internet of vehicles in the Thai market within three months. Tencent has also launched an overseas smart cockpit solution, which can help Chinese car companies quickly and cost-effectively build a localized cockpit service ecosystem based on the browser.
